Læringsmål: | After completing the course, the student should be able to:
• plan, conduct and reflect on digital design processes from a design theoretical foundation
• choose between appropriate design methods and techniques based on knowledge about the context of use and type of design process
• discuss and reflect on the use of analytic and practical design tools in the process in a user-oriented design perspective
• develop and analyze functional prototypes and reflect on the use of interactive technologies as a design material
• present findings from the design process, argue for, evaluate and critically assess the value of their design to an academic and professional audience
• use the insights from the process to reflect on the development of their own design ability |
Fagligt indhold: | This course enables the students to develop their design process skills to an advanced level of expertise. The course presents a research-based and design theoretical foundation for carrying out interaction design, UX and co-design processes in an iterative, agile and user-oriented perspective. Through a hands-on and project-driven engagement in design teams moving from initial idea to finished prototype, the students will explore and learn how to choose between a wide range of design methods and techniques. Further, the students will adopt a reflective and self-directed approach to developing their design abilities and to argue for and through their designs in an academically rigorous perspective. |
Læringsaktiviteter: | 14 ugers undervisning bestående af forelæsninger og øvelser The course will revolve around two hands-on design projects; a sprint (1 week) in the beginning of the semester, and a 10-week iterative & user-driven design project based on an overall brief presented by the teachers. It is mandatory to participate in the design project including supervision, critique sessions, presentations and exhibitions. |

Eksamensform og -beskrivelse: | D2G Aflevering med mundtlig eksamen der supplerer projekt. Delt ansvar for projekt., (7-scale, external exam) Students work throughout the semester on a design project. In groups of approx. 5 students, the students hand in a group report based on the design project. Oral group exam based on the written group report (20 mins per student).
